2012-02-14 111 views
1

我已經使用maven佈局設置了eclipse項目。我也啓用了maven依賴管理(使用m2eclipse)。我可以從eclipse菜單運行測試。Eclipse構建不起作用

現在,我已經初始化一個Git倉庫(外部偏食。無插件)我的項目中,我已經COMMITED了的.gitignore和pom.xml的文件

的.gitignore

*.pydevproject 
.project 
.metadata 
bin/** 
target/** 
tmp/** 
tmp/**/* 
*.tmp 
*.bak 
*.swp 
*~.nib 
local.properties 
.classpath 
.settings/ 
.loadpath 

# External tool builders 
.externalToolBuilders/ 

# Locally stored "Eclipse launch configurations" 
*.launch 

# CDT-specific 
.cproject 

# PDT-specific 
.buildpath 

現在我已經創建了一個新的分支並檢查出來工作。現在我的自動創建功能停止工作。 eclipse菜單仍然顯示爲「自動生成」,如勾選。

我不是什麼問題在這裏。 有什麼,我失蹤?

+0

任何錯誤信息?結帳後您的新分支丟失任何私人文件? (這將需要由maven?) – VonC 2012-02-15 08:38:54

+0

我試着在這裏和那裏,我發現git不是罪魁禍首。當我在m2eclipse中啓用依賴關係時,似乎自動生成停止工作。 – 2012-02-17 01:19:34

+0

看起來我的項目配置是以某種方式更新的。我右鍵點擊Project - > Maven-> Update Project Conf。現在一切都恢復正常。 – 2012-02-17 01:48:03

回答

1

在評論中OP Varun Naik報道說:

看來我m2eclipse的時候我「啓用依賴」,自動生成停止工作

這似乎是一個項目配置的是一個標誌不再與Maven項目同步:

看起來我的項目配置已被更新。
我右擊Project -> Maven->Update Project Conf,現在一切恢復正常。

這與問題「maven-archetype-webapp eclipse problem」類似。

+0

感謝@VonC的鏈接。 – 2012-02-18 04:05:46